How much do chop housekeeping j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for chop housekeeping in the United States is $16.01,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$17.31 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Chop Housekeeping job involve?

A Chop Housekeeping job typically involves maintaining cleanliness and order in a restaurant or hospitality setting, specifically in a chop house or steakhouse. Duties include cleaning dining areas, restrooms, and sometimes kitchen spaces, as well as restocking supplies and ensuring that the environment is sanitary for guests. Housekeepers may also be responsible for waste disposal and assisting with minor maintenance tasks. Attention to detail, good organizational skills, and the ability to work efficiently, often during busy hours, are important qualities for this role.

How to get a housekeeping job at a hospital?

To get a housekeeping job at a hospital, applicants should typically have a high school diploma or equivalent, demonstrate attention to detail and cleanliness, and be able to follow infection control protocols. Applying through the hospital's employment portal or staffing agencies, and obtaining any required health or safety certifications, can improve chances of hiring. Experience in cleaning or healthcare environments is often preferred.

Job description

Architectural Fiberglass, Inc. (AFI) is one of the premier fiberglass manufacturers leading the industry for over 20 years in design and manufacture of custom fiberglass in our state of the art manufacturing facility in Cleveland, OH. We custom design and manufacture interior and exterior decorative fiberglass reinforced polymer (FTP) ornamentation for the restoration, reproduction and new construction industries.

AFI is looking to hire Wood Shop Employees to help our business continue to grow. This candidate must be organized, self-motivated, and able to communicate with professionalism.

This is a unique position that requires EXPERIENCE USING TABLE SAWS, CHOP SAWS, BAND SAWS SANDERS, AND OTHER ELECTRIC OR AIR POWER TOOLS. WE WILL TRAIN ALL OTHER ASPECTS OF THIS JOB. All that is needed to become an AFI employee is the willingness to learn and the desire to put forth your best efforts.

This work involves building patterns from sketches/drawings.

Employees will also build frames for molds and make side boards, split boards, stop-offs for patterns and molds.

Employees will also need to know general carpentry work.

Employee will be responsible for cleaning his/her area after use and general housekeeping plus any other duties that the Supervisor may request.
